Set up and use your Solo3 Wireless headphones

Learn how to charge, pair, use, and reset your Solo3 Wireless headphones.
To turn your headphones on or off, press and hold the power button for 1 second.
To charge your headphones, plug them into a power source using the included micro USB cable. As the headphones charge, the Fuel Gauge lights flash. When charging is complete, all five lights will remain lit.
To check the Fuel Gauge, which shows battery level and charging status, press and release the power button.
Your headphones provide up to 40 hours of playback from 2 hours of charging, and up to 3 hours of playback from a 5-minute charge.
To conserve battery or use your headphones when the battery is depleted, plug in the RemoteTalk cable to use your headphones in wired mode.

Learn how to play music, change the volume, and answer calls.
To play music, use the "b" button on the left earcup, or use the center button on the RemoteTalk cable in wired mode.
To control playback volume, use the volume buttons on the left earcup or the RemoteTalk cable. To control call volume, use the volume controls on your phone.
To answer phone calls, use the "b" button on the left earcup, or the center button on the RemoteTalk cable.
To activate Siri on your iOS device or the voice-command feature on another device, use the "b" button on the left earcup, or the center button on the RemoteTalk cable. Just press and hold until you hear a chime, then say what you need.
